I recently purchased this vehicle with 220k miles and was skeptical because of the mileage. However, this skepticism was short lived. This truck is solid! There are no fluid leaks, seeping gaskets, or strange noises. It doesn't smoke, knock, or tick. I am amazed at how well it runs with such high mileage. EVERYTHING works as it should. I have had to make a few minor repairs that are common with high mileage vehicles. I recommend this model year vehicle to anyone looking for reliable transportation. My only complaint is the fuel economy. I have to say it gets terrible gas mileage. Expect about 13 city and no more than 20 on the highway. UPDATE: 332,000 miles later still runs strong. Best car I’ve ever owned. Has never left me stranded

I inherited this car from my parents. My dad used to drive for a living and I received it with over 200K miles. I just hit 303K and still going strong. I love this car and the only problem I'm having is finding something equivalent to upgrade it. The newer pathfinders are completely redesigned with a third row seat that I am not thrilled about. I love my cargo space and moving 4-5 time in college, I could fold down my seats and fit just about anything including large furniture. Of course I didn't maintain my car as properly as I should have being a young adult but my check engine light stays on.

We got the full '4-square' treatment, but still paid close to Edmund's TMV at the time (around 30k). We have had very few problems and mechanically have had to just do the usual oil changes and regular service. My wife is the main driver of this vehicle and she was dead set on getting an SUV. We looked around at a number of them - Jimmy (unsupportive seats and mushy handling), Tahoe (too big), Passport (buzzy interior), Cherokee (this one was used and too old) - and found what we wanted in the Pathfinder.
